You may visit Jet Airways Training Academy for cabin crew training or Frankfinn is also not a bad option either. Being a crew is a very nice job option. Airlines are always on a hiring spree for cabin crew positions to facilitate their growing fleet size. You may or may not be assisted by your training institute in getting a placement but believe me the real intent to get placed lies in you. Your own self-confidence, interpersonal skills, communication ability and multilingual attitude shall assist you to get a job as a cabin crew. No, YMCA University takes admissions only by shortlisting students on the basis of their rank in the JEE exam. If you haven't given JEE exam then you aren't qualified to even apply for this university as in the application form itself they will ask you about your marks and rank in the exam and failing to provide the same wont let you complete the form for submission.

Manav Rachna International Institute of Research and Studies (Formerly MRIU) offers BBA (General); BBA (Global)- International Business in association with Auckland Institute of Studies, New Zealand (AIS, NZ); and BBA (Banking & Financial Markets) in association with ICICI-Direct (ICICI-Direct experts deliver lectures in each semester. 40 Hours Business Process Course of SAP has been embedded in the curriculum. For BBA (Global)- IB, 4-week internship programme at AIS, NZ.
